Description
General part information
AD9200 Series
The AD9200 is a monolithic, single supply, 10-bit, 20 MSPS analog-to-digital converter with an on-chip sample-and-hold amplifier and voltage reference. The AD9200 uses a multistage differential pipeline architecture at 20 MSPS data rates and guarantees no missing codes over the full operating temperature range.The input of the AD9200 has been designed to ease the development of both imaging and communications systems. The user can select a variety of input ranges and offsets and can drive the input either single-ended or differentially.The sample-and-hold (SHA) amplifier is equally suited for both multiplexed systems that switch full-scale voltage levels in successive channels and sampling single-channel inputs at frequencies up to and beyond the Nyquist rate. AC coupled input signals can be shifted to a predetermined level, with an onboard clamp circuit (AD9200ARS, AD9200KST). The dynamic performance is excellent.The AD9200 has an onboard programmable reference. An external reference can also be chosen to suit the dc accuracy and temperature drift requirements of the application.A single clock input is used to control all internal conversion cycles. The digital output data is presented in straight binary output format. An out-of-range signal (OTR) indicates an overflow condition which can be used with the most significant bit to determine low or high overflow.The AD9200 can operate with supply range from 2.7 V to 5.5 V, ideally suiting it for low power operation in high speed portable applications.The AD9200 is specified over the industrial (40°C to +85°C) and commercial (0°C to +70°C) temperature ranges.PRODUCT HIGHLIGHTSLow PowerThe AD9200 consumes 80 mW on a 3 V supply (excluding the reference power). In sleep mode, power is reduced to below 5 mW.Very Small PackageThe AD9200 is available in both a 28-lead SSOP and 48-lead LQFP packages.Pin Compatible with AD876The AD9200 is pin compatible with the AD876, allowing older designs to migrate to lower supply voltages.300 MHz On-Board Sample-and-HoldThe versatile SHA input can be configured for either single-ended or differential inputs.Out-of-Range IndicatorThe OTR output bit indicates when the input signal is beyond the AD9200’s input range.Built-In Clamp FunctionAllows dc restoration of video signals with AD9200ARS and AD9200KST.
